Acetone and an Iron: A Simple Hack to Smooth Cracked T‑shirt Prints

Person applying a heat transfer decal onto a navy blue t-shirt on a wooden table with an iron nearby.

Plenty of T‑shirts end up in clothing banks even though it’s only the print that’s failing, not the fabric itself. That’s where a surprisingly simple hack comes in, which has been doing the rounds in forums and DIY groups for a while: using an everyday bathroom product and a standard iron, brittle prints can be visibly smoothed and made more stable. The shirt won’t look brand new off the rack, but it often looks good enough to wear with confidence again.

Why great T‑shirts get binned because the print is ruined

Almost everyone has seen this: the T‑shirt fits perfectly, the material feels lovely, the memories attached to it are priceless - yet the big front graphic starts cracking into fine lines. It’s especially common with:

  • Band and festival T‑shirts
  • Sports and club kit with a large logo
  • Merchandise from TV series, games or films
  • Promotional T‑shirts with thick lettering or a heavy design

The reason is the printing method. Many designs use a kind of plastic or vinyl layer that sits on top of the fabric. That layer stretches and flexes far less than the textile underneath during wear and washing. Over time, tension builds up, the material hardens, and it begins to split.

"The fabric is often still in great shape – only the print gives away the shirt’s age."

As a result, lots of people get rid of perfectly wearable clothing simply because the graphic has a few years on it. In some cases, though, that ageing effect can be partially reversed.

The unexpected helper: acetone from the bathroom

The core idea is to soften the brittle print slightly, then use heat to flatten it again. For that, a product many people already have to hand works well - acetone, often found in nail varnish remover (important: choose one that lists acetone in the ingredients).

Acetone can attack plastics if used aggressively and in large quantities. This trick relies on the opposite approach: small, controlled amounts only soften the print’s surface. With heat, the material bonds back together more effectively and the visible cracks close up a little.

For the attempt, you’ll need:

  • A T‑shirt with a cracked print but sound fabric
  • Acetone or acetone-based nail varnish remover
  • Cotton pads or a piece of cotton fabric
  • An iron
  • A thin cotton cloth or a clean tea towel as a protective layer

Step by step: how to smooth a damaged print

1. Set up your workspace and check the materials

Lay the T‑shirt flat on an ironing board or a sturdy table and smooth it out. The print should sit as crease-free as possible. Before you start properly, do a quick test: apply a little acetone with a lightly dampened cotton pad to an inconspicuous corner of the design and watch what happens. If the colour doesn’t instantly lift or bleed, you can proceed carefully.

2. Soften the design with acetone - precisely

The key is the amount: the cotton pad should be damp, not dripping. You’re aiming to treat only the print’s surface, not soak the whole garment.

  • Moisten the pad with a small amount of acetone
  • Gently squeeze out any excess
  • Lightly dab the cracked print rather than rubbing

Dabbing helps prevent brittle sections from tearing away completely. Instead, the material becomes more pliable bit by bit. If you press too hard or rub vigorously, you increase the chance that parts of the design will detach.

"Less is more here: it’s better to dab lightly several times than to work too wet in one go."

Once the surface feels slightly softer and the cracks look less sharply defined, you’re ready for the next stage.

3. Add a protective layer and use the iron

Before bringing in the iron, place a thin cotton cloth or a clean tea towel over the print. This protective layer does three jobs:

  • It stops the print sticking to the iron.
  • It spreads the heat more evenly.
  • It lowers the risk of shiny marks or scorching.

Set the iron to a medium temperature with no steam. Then press it briefly and in a controlled way onto the covered area. Avoid rapid back-and-forth movements; instead, use slow, gentle passes. As the softened print warms up, it starts to level out and fine cracks visibly draw together.

After a few seconds, lift the iron, peel back the cloth and check the result. The graphic should look smoother, with no smearing and no glossy burn marks on the fabric. If needed, repeat in small stages.

When the method is worth trying - and when it isn’t

This trick has limits. In some situations it can do more harm than good, for example when:

  • the print is already flaking off over a large area
  • the colour shows obvious holes
  • the fabric itself is badly stretched out or very thin
  • the design uses very delicate speciality finishes (sequins, flock with a hair-like texture, metallic looks)

It works best on classic, flat screen prints and vinyl prints that are only finely cracked but otherwise still intact. In those cases, you can often improve the appearance noticeably - the vintage feel remains, but it looks less “broken up”.

How to make your repaired T‑shirt last longer

If you’ve smoothed a design with acetone and an iron, it’s worth treating the shirt a bit more gently from then on. A few simple habits help the effect last:

  • Turn the T‑shirt inside out before washing
  • Avoid boil washes; 30°C is ideal, 40°C at most
  • Skip the tumble dryer - it puts heavy stress on prints
  • Use liquid detergent instead of harsh powders with bleaching additives
  • Don’t cram shirts with large prints into overfilled machines

This helps stop the newly smoothed print from stretching too much or cracking again straight away. The fabric moves more evenly, and the repaired surface stays stable for longer.

Risks, safety and sensible alternatives

Acetone is highly flammable and can irritate skin. If you want to try this method, take these safety points seriously:

  • Work in a well-ventilated room
  • Avoid contact with eyes and mucous membranes
  • If you have sensitive skin, wear thin gloves
  • Keep the bottle tightly closed and out of reach of children

If you’d rather avoid any risk, there are other options. Some laundries and textile printing shops will inspect older designs and either reprint them or professionally remove the old print so the shirt can be reprinted later. For items you’re especially attached to, that can be a worthwhile investment.

What really happens with acetone and screen printing

Acetone is one of the so-called organic solvents. Many plastics react by swelling slightly at the surface. That’s exactly the property this T‑shirt trick uses. Screen print - or plastisol or vinyl printing - forms a relatively thick layer that sits on top of the fabric. When it’s briefly softened and then pressed with heat, the broken edges shift closer together.

Deeper cracks won’t disappear completely. But in day-to-day wear, the overall look is what counts: a print where the pale crack lines are less noticeable can make an old shirt feel wearable again - and extend its usable life significantly.

In the end, it’s about more than appearance. Every piece of fabric saved reduces the resources, water and energy needed to produce new clothes. Keeping textiles in use for longer with small fixes like this is easier on your budget and, to a degree, on the environment too.
